I walked in expecting another dance-focused Jazzercise class… and Surprise!πŸ˜‚

It turned out to be Cardio Sculpt HIIT instead.

I made it about 35 minutes before my knees officially filed a complaint with management. πŸ˜†

πŸ‹οΈ Goblet squats with an 8-pound dumbbell

πŸ’ͺ Upper-body work with two 5-pound dumbbells

❀️ Averaged 133 bpm

πŸ”₯ Earned 32 Active Zone Minutes

πŸ‘Ÿ Discovered my shoes work better without my Good Feet inserts for all the pivots and side-to-side movements.

I modified every jump into low-impact steps because my knees and ankles appreciate keeping the warranty intact. πŸ˜„

The floor work, planks, and anything involving balancing my entire body on my toes? Yeah… that’s still a hard pass.

The good news?

My heart and lungs were ready to keep going.

My knees were the ones calling it a day.

That’s actually encouraging because it tells me my fitness is improving, even if my knees are still negotiating the terms. 🀝

I also learned something important: regular dance-focused Jazzercise is probably my sweet spot, while HIIT Sculpt is a fun challenge to visit once in a whileβ€”not every class.
